Challenges and Limitations of Mobile Learning in Education
Mobile learning presents several notable challenges within educational settings. A primary concern involves digital equity, as not all students have reliable access to mobile devices or stable internet connections, potentially widening existing educational disparities.
Another significant limitation is the distraction factor, where mobile devices can divert students’ attention away from instructional content due to notifications, social media, or entertainment apps. This can hinder focus and reduce effective learning time.
Additionally, educators face difficulties in integrating mobile devices seamlessly into established curricula. Variations in device functionality, compatibility issues, and the need for specialized training can impede implementation.
Data privacy and security also emerge as critical concerns. Protecting students’ personal information and adhering to data privacy regulations require robust policies, which can be challenging for educational institutions to develop and enforce.

Data Privacy Regulations for Student Devices
Data privacy regulations for student devices are critical to safeguarding students’ personal information within mobile learning environments. These regulations establish legal standards that educational institutions must follow to protect sensitive data collected through mobile devices. They ensure that student data, including personal, academic, and behavioral information, is stored securely and accessed responsibly.
Compliance with laws such as the Family Educational Rights and Privacy Act (FERPA) in the United States or GDPR in the European Union is fundamental for institutions implementing mobile devices in education. Such regulations mandate transparent data practices, including obtaining parental consent, notifying students about data collection, and limiting data use to educational purposes. This helps build trust among students, parents, and educators.
Institutions must also implement technical safeguards like encryption, secure access controls, and regular audits to prevent data breaches. Their policies should clearly outline data handling procedures, responsibilities, and the rights of students concerning their data. Adhering to these regulations ensures that mobile learning strategies remain ethical, compliant, and respectful of student privacy.
